Abstract
The present invention discloses a memory card box comprising two covers, which are fabricated into a one-piece part, wherein one cover has a press member and a hook element, and the other cover has a through-hole formed at a position corresponding to the press member and the hook element. The hook element can be pushed through the through-hole and locked at one side of the through-hole, and two covers are thus locked together. The locked two covers can be unlocked via pressing the press member. Therefore, the present invention provides a memory card box, which is easy to open and close.
Description
- 1. Field of the Invention
- The present invention relates to a memory card box, particularly to a box structure for protecting memory cards.
- 2. Description of the Related Art
- With the advance of science and technology, storage media, such as memory cards, have been extensively and massively used in many electronic products, such as digital cameras, mobile phones and PDA (Personal Digital Assistant). A memory card is usually small, slim and lightweight but has a great storage capacity. When a memory card is placed together with a sharp and hard object, the memory card is apt to be scratched or damaged. A memory card is also apt to be contaminated by dust or other dirt in the environment. In these cases, data may be unable to be written in or read from a memory card. Therefore, many dedicated boxes were developed to protect memory cards against damage or contamination.
- A conventional memory card box usually has a top cover and a bottom cover, which can be closed together. The memory card box has an accommodation space thereinside for memory card storage. Many memory card boxes can only store a single memory card. If a user has more than one memory card, he has to use another box to store another memory card, which inconveniences the user. Further, the open/close mechanisms of some memory card boxes are not easy-to-operate, and users thus have to spend time on opening/closing these boxes.
- Accordingly, the present invention proposes a fine-design and easy-to-operate memory card box to overcome the abovementioned problems.
- One objective of the present invention is to provide a memory card box, which is easy to open and close, wherein two covers thereof can be locked together via a design having a press member, a hook element and a through-hole, and wherein two locked covers can be unlocked via pressing the press member.
- Another objective of the present invention is to provide a memory card box, which can store a plurality of memory cards.
- Further another objective of the present invention is to provide a memory card box, which can protect memory cards against damage and contamination.
- The present invention discloses a memory card box, which comprises a first cover and a second cover. The first cover has a press element, and a hook element extending out from said press member. The second cover is joined to the first cover at one side and has a through-hole at the other side, and the through-hole is at a position corresponding to the press member and the hook element of the first cover. When the hook element is pushed through the through-hole and locked at one side of the through-hole, the press member is locked at the other side of the through-hole, and the first and second covers are thus locked together. The locked first and second covers can be unlocked via pressing the press member.
- Further, a plurality of fixing elements are formed on the inner surfaces of both the first and second covers, and the fixing elements are arranged according to the shape of a memory card and used to fix the memory card thereinside.

1. A memory card box comprising:
a first cover having a press member with a hook element extending out from said press member; and
a second cover joined to said first cover at one side of said second cover and having a through-hole at another side of said second cover, wherein said through-hole is at a position corresponding to said press member and said hook element, and wherein said hook element is pushed through said through-hole and locked at one side of said through-hole, and said press member is locked at another side of said through-hole and thus said first cover and said second cover are locked together.
2. The memory card box according to claim 1 , wherein a plurality of fixing elements are on an inner surface of said first cover and arranged to match a shape of a memory card and used to fix said memory card thereinside.
3. The memory card box according to claim 1 , wherein a plurality of fixing elements are on an inner surface of said second cover and arranged to match a shape of a memory card and used to fix said memory card thereinside.
4. The memory card box according to claim 1 , wherein said first cover and said second cover, which are originally locked together, are unlocked via pressing said press member.
5. The memory card box according to claim 1 , wherein said first cover and said second cover are fabricated into a one-piece part.
6. The memory card box according to claim 1 , wherein said first cover and said second cover are made of plastic material.
7. The memory card box according to claim 2 , wherein said fixing elements are made of plastic material.
8. The memory card box according to claim 3 , wherein said fixing elements are made of plastic material.
